From cd65e27f8ce47bdfff09cfdb8156a251f0c7cafb Mon Sep 17 00:00:00 2001 From: Natanael Copa Date: Mon, 26 Jan 2009 10:30:25 +0000 Subject: abuild: make color work again by sourcing the functions.sh after abuild.conf --- abuild | 27 +++++++++++++-------------- 1 file changed, 13 insertions(+), 14 deletions(-) diff --git a/abuild b/abuild index 36223f8..22803ee 100755 --- a/abuild +++ b/abuild @@ -10,20 +10,6 @@ abuild_ver=1.5 -# source functions -# if abuild was not run from PATH, then look for func lib at same location -if [ -z "$FUNCLIB" ]; then - FUNCLIB="${0##/*}/functions.sh" - [ -f "$FUNCLIB" ] || FUNCLIB=/usr/share/abuild/functions.sh -fi - -if ! [ -f "$FUNCLIB" ]; then - echo "$FUNCLIB: not found" >&2 - exit 1 -fi -. "$FUNCLIB" - - startdir="$PWD" srcdir=${srcdir:-"$startdir/src"} pkgdir=${pkgdir:-"$startdir/pkg"} @@ -47,6 +33,19 @@ if [ -n "$REPODEST" ]; then PKGDEST="$REPODEST/$repo" fi +# source functions +# if abuild was not run from PATH, then look for func lib at same location +if [ -z "$FUNCLIB" ]; then + FUNCLIB="${0##/*}/functions.sh" + [ -f "$FUNCLIB" ] || FUNCLIB=/usr/share/abuild/functions.sh +fi + +if ! [ -f "$FUNCLIB" ]; then + echo "$FUNCLIB: not found" >&2 + exit 1 +fi +. "$FUNCLIB" + set_xterm_title() { if [ "$TERM" = xterm ]; then printf "\033]0;$1\007" >&2 -- cgit v1.2.3-70-g09d2